对象存储软件许可软件下载,深度解析,对象存储软件许可软件下载与使用指南
- 综合资讯
- 2024-10-23 20:14:12
- 2

对象存储软件许可软件下载指南:本文深度解析对象存储软件许可软件的下载过程,并提供详细使用步骤,助您轻松获取并运用该软件,优化存储解决方案。...
对象存储软件许可软件下载指南:本文深度解析对象存储软件许可软件的下载过程,并提供详细使用步骤,助您轻松获取并运用该软件,优化存储解决方案。
随着互联网的快速发展,数据存储需求日益增长,对象存储技术应运而生,对象存储软件作为实现对象存储功能的核心工具,越来越受到企业的青睐,本文将为您详细介绍对象存储软件许可软件的下载、安装与使用,帮助您快速上手。
对象存储软件概述
1、定义
对象存储是一种数据存储技术,将数据以对象的形式存储,对象包含数据、元数据和唯一标识符,对象存储软件是用于实现对象存储功能的软件,支持数据的存储、检索、备份、恢复等操作。
2、优势
(1)高可靠性:对象存储采用分布式存储架构,提高数据存储的可靠性。
(2)高扩展性:支持横向扩展,满足海量数据存储需求。
(3)高性能:支持高并发访问,满足高性能应用需求。
(4)低成本:采用开源或商业软件,降低企业成本。
对象存储软件许可软件下载
1、选择合适的对象存储软件
目前市场上主流的对象存储软件有Ceph、OpenStack Swift、Hadoop HDFS等,根据企业需求选择合适的软件,以下为几种常见对象存储软件的特点:
(1)Ceph:开源、分布式、高性能、高可靠性。
(2)OpenStack Swift:开源、分布式、支持RESTful API、可扩展性强。
(3)Hadoop HDFS:开源、分布式、适用于大数据存储。
2、下载软件
以下以Ceph为例,介绍下载过程:
(1)访问Ceph官网:https://ceph.com/
(2)选择合适的版本,Ceph nautilus(最新稳定版)
(3)点击“Download”按钮,选择操作系统(Linux、Windows等)和架构(x86_64、ARM等),下载软件包。
(4)下载完成后,解压软件包。
对象存储软件安装与配置
1、安装
以Ceph为例,介绍Linux系统下安装过程:
(1)打开终端,切换到root用户。
(2)执行以下命令,安装Ceph依赖包:
sudo apt-get install python-dev python-sphinx build-essential git uuid-dev libevent-dev
(3)执行以下命令,安装Ceph软件包:
sudo apt-get install ceph-deploy
2、配置
(1)创建存储节点
ceph-deploy new {cluster_name} {mon_host} {osd_host} {mgmtd_host}
(2)初始化Mon节点
ceph-deploy mon create-initial
(3)添加OSD节点
ceph-deploy osd create {osd_host}
(4)添加MDS节点(可选)
ceph-deploy mds create {mds_host}
(5)配置网络
编辑/etc/ceph/{cluster_name}.conf
文件,配置Mon、OSD、MDS等节点的IP地址和端口。
(6)启动服务
systemctl start ceph-mon systemctl start ceph-osd systemctl start ceph-mds
对象存储软件使用
1、上传文件
使用以下命令上传文件:
rados put {bucket_name}/{object_name} {file_path}
2、下载文件
使用以下命令下载文件:
rados get {bucket_name}/{object_name} {file_path}
3、列举文件
使用以下命令列举文件:
rados ls {bucket_name}
4、删除文件
使用以下命令删除文件:
rados rm {bucket_name}/{object_name}
本文详细介绍了对象存储软件许可软件的下载、安装与使用,通过本文,您应该能够快速上手对象存储技术,并将其应用于实际项目中,在实际应用过程中,请根据企业需求不断优化配置,提高系统性能和可靠性。
本文链接:https://www.zhitaoyun.cn/285755.html
发表评论